Newcastle about to pull off shock deadline day signing….then stabbed in Kabak – Report

Some frustrating new transfer claims have arrived from the BBC’s Ian Dennis, who reveals tonight that Newcastle were about to sign Schalke’s Ozan Kabak…until Liverpool ‘nipped in’ at the 11th hour!

Dennis states that we had ‘agreed a deal’ with the Turkish international, only for the Reds to blow us out the water as they showed late interest – with their deal said to include an option to buy the Bundesliga defender for £18m at the end of the season.

Considering Jamaal Lascelles and Federico Fernandez look set to be missing for ‘at least’ the next few weeks, we could’ve really done with another centre-back – especially when we’re yet to replace Florian Lejeune following his loan move to Alaves!

The 20-year-old is a highly-rated centre-back who has seven caps for his country and six goals in 55 appearances in the German top flight, with him said to be the one shining light in an otherwise dismal season for Schalke.
